Taxonomic Classification

Rank Arizona Gray Squirrel bighead octopus
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Mollusca (Mollusks)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Cephalopoda (Cephalopods)
Order Rodentia (Rodents) Octopoda (Octopuses)
Family Sciuridae (Squirrels) Octopodidae (Common Octopuses)
Genus Sciurus (Tree Squirrels) Octopus (Octopuses)
Species Sciurus arizonensis Octopus vitiensis

Evolutionary Relationship

Arizona Gray Squirrel and bighead octopus share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
